Output c23dce60969c2146c1946e7b705bb7bba4d36670b4456344d4e2fedfb6406816:1

value
1222116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2bf0729d33a3ccf4701b5451fa18428eae67ed OP_EQUAL
address
34FyUsGew5ocPe6j8NwwxQYsZ5wPVDtZyW
transaction
c23dce60969c2146c1946e7b705bb7bba4d36670b4456344d4e2fedfb6406816
confirmations
311676
spent
true